Mostly due to the historical prevalence of console gaming over PC gaming in Japan, most parodies of RPGs that show up in Anime that aren't MMORPGs, will reference Dragon Quest in some way. ![]() The actual developers of the series are Yuji Horii, who has been a director or producer in every series entry to date and Horii's studio Armor Project, which signed an exclusive publishing deal with Enix during the Famicom days (that carried over into the merger).ĭragon Quest is said to be inspired by earlier RPGs such as Ultima and Wizardry, as well as Yuji Horii's earlier Visual Novel Adventure Game The Portopia Serial Murder Case. Interestingly, Dragon Quest was never an in-house project every game has been developed externally, before and after the Square Enix merger. Most of its tropes, especially the battle screen, have been kept intact over the years. While never as popular outside of Japan as Final Fantasy, it's notable for its character art by Dragon Ball artist Akira Toriyama, and maintains a sizable cult following. Absurdly popular in Japan, fairly obscure overseas - at least compared to its more popular counterpart.ĭragon Quest was to Enix what Final Fantasy was to Square, before the two companies merged. While you’re sharing control, they can make selections, edits, and other modifications to the shared screen. Teams sends a notification to that person to let them know you’re sharing control. Select the name of the person you want to give control to. On the sharing toolbar, select Give control. We've taken steps to prevent this but haven't tested every possible system customization. People you give control to may send commands that could affect your system or other apps. Note: When you’re sharing an app, only give control to people you trust. Go back to your meeting and try sharing your screen again. Under Screen Recording, make sure Microsoft Teams is selected. If you miss the prompt, you can do this anytime by going to Apple Menu > System Preferences > Security & Privacy. Select Open System Preferences from the prompt. You'll be prompted to grant permission the first time you try to share your screen. If you're using a Mac, you'll need to grant permission to Teams to record your computer's screen before you can share. When you're done sharing, go to your meeting controls and select Stop sharing. ![]() Influencing and stimulating macrophages has an influence on inflammatory cytokines which helps to prevent and decrease inflammation. Cytokines are produced by macrophages and helper T cells. ![]() So, it makes sense that if we combat inflammation, we can slow down the aging process and literally look & feel younger.Ĭytokines are a secreted protein in the body that are responsible for our immune response (increasing or decreasing inflammation) and the production of blood cells. It does this by destroying the structural components of our skin, namely collagen and elastin. Inflammation also causes premature aging, not just of our bodies, but of our skin (our largest organ). Unchecked chronic inflammation in the body leads to many diseases and illnesses: cancer, arthritis, obesity, asthma, diabetes, heart disease to name a few.
